Cooling gel patches have become increasingly popular in recent years as a versatile solution for various health and wellness applications. These innovative products combine the convenience of adhesive patches with the soothing properties of cooling gels, offering users a non-invasive method to address issues ranging from fever management to muscle pain relief.
At the core of a cooling gel patch is a specially formulated hydrogel infused with cooling agents. Common ingredients include menthol, camphor, and various plant extracts known for their cooling properties. These components work synergistically to create a prolonged cooling sensation when applied to the skin. The hydrogel base not only serves as a carrier for the active ingredients but also helps maintain skin hydration, preventing irritation during extended use.
One of the primary applications of cooling gel patches is in fever management, particularly for children. These patches provide a safe, medication-free alternative to traditional fever-reducing methods. When applied to the forehead or other pulse points, they help dissipate heat and provide comfort to the patient. Parents often prefer these patches as they eliminate the need for frequent temperature checks and medication administration during the night.
In sports medicine and physical therapy, cooling gel patches have found significant use in treating muscle strains, sprains, and other soft tissue injuries. The cooling effect helps reduce inflammation and swelling, while also providing pain relief. Athletes often use these patches during recovery periods or between training sessions to manage minor injuries and enhance muscle recovery.
The convenience of cooling gel patches makes them particularly appealing for on-the-go use. Unlike traditional ice packs or cooling creams, these patches can be easily applied and worn discreetly under clothing. This feature has made them popular among office workers dealing with tension headaches or individuals managing chronic pain conditions.
Recent advancements in cooling gel patch technology have led to the development of products with extended cooling durations. Some patches can provide a cooling effect for up to 8 hours, making them suitable for overnight use or long workdays. Manufacturers have also introduced variants that combine cooling properties with other therapeutic elements, such as pain-relieving medications or aromatherapy agents.

While cooling gel patches offer numerous benefits, it's important for users to follow application guidelines carefully. Overuse or improper application can lead to skin irritation or, in rare cases, burns. Most manufacturers recommend limiting continuous use to a specified period and allowing the skin to rest between applications.
The effectiveness of cooling gel patches can vary depending on individual factors such as skin sensitivity, body temperature, and the specific condition being treated. While many users report significant benefits, others may find the effects minimal. As with any health product, it's advisable to consult with a healthcare professional before using cooling gel patches for medical purposes, especially for children, pregnant women, or individuals with sensitive skin.
